java
Emily_1021
这个作者很懒,什么都没留下…
展开
-
机器人大冒险
题目如下:力扣团队买了一个可编程机器人,机器人初始位置在原点(0, 0)。小伙伴事先给机器人输入一串指令command,机器人就会无限循环这条指令的步骤进行移动。指令有两种:U: 向y轴正方向移动一格R: 向x轴正方向移动一格。不幸的是,在 xy 平面上还有一些障碍物,他们的坐标用obstacles表示。机器人一旦碰到障碍物就会被损毁。给定终点坐标(x, y),返回机器人能否完好地...转载 2019-12-15 21:23:51 · 267 阅读 · 0 评论 -
最长公共前缀 算法
题目描述:编写一个函数来查找字符串数组中的最长公共前缀。如果不存在公共前缀,返回空字符串""。示例1:输入: ["flower","flow","flight"]输出: "fl"示例2:输入: ["dog","racecar","car"]输出: ""解释: 输入不存在公共前缀。在网上看到各位大神的各种思路,感觉都不太好理解,这种简单的思路还是好理解...原创 2019-12-15 12:35:30 · 248 阅读 · 0 评论 -
三数之和 算法 双指针
题目描述给定一个包含 n 个整数的数组nums,判断nums中是否存在三个元素 a,b,c ,使得a + b + c = 0 ?找出所有满足条件且不重复的三元组。注意:答案中不可以包含重复的三元组。例如, 给定数组 nums = [-1, 0, 1, 2, -1, -4],满足要求的三元组集合为:[ [-1, 0, 1], [-1, -1, 2]]主要是需要...原创 2019-12-14 22:30:53 · 232 阅读 · 0 评论 -
最小路径和 算法
题目描述:、给定一个包含非负整数的 mxn网格,请找出一条从左上角到右下角的路径,使得路径上的数字总和为最小。说明:每次只能向下或者向右移动一步。示例:输入:[[1,3,1], [1,5,1], [4,2,1]]输出: 7解释: 因为路径 1→3→1→1→1 的总和最小。利用动态规划法计算,分为以下几种情况:定义i,j分别为行,列1、当i==...原创 2019-12-14 21:34:21 · 455 阅读 · 0 评论 -
不同路径算法
题目如下:一个机器人位于一个 m x n 网格的左上角 (起始点在下图中标记为“Start” )。机器人每次只能向下或者向右移动一步。机器人试图达到网格的右下角(在下图中标记为“Finish”)。现在考虑网格中有障碍物。那么从左上角到右下角将会有多少条不同的路径?网格中的障碍物和空位置分别用1和0来表示。说明:m和n的值均不超过 100。示例1:输入:...原创 2019-12-14 21:02:04 · 331 阅读 · 0 评论 -
怎么对map中的value进行排序
1.对map中的value进行倒序排序map.entrySet().stream().sorted(Collections.reverseOrder(Map.Entry.comparingByValue())).forEach(System.out::println);2.对map中的value进行正向排序map.entrySet().stream().sorted(Comparat...原创 2019-07-26 16:53:11 · 9485 阅读 · 0 评论 -
dom4j的.jar文件官方下载方式免费的
请参考:https://blog.csdn.net/dabing_c/article/details/84325799转载 2019-06-29 17:02:00 · 5533 阅读 · 0 评论 -
免费下载spring的各种版本的jar包
请参考以下地址:https://repo.spring.io/webapp/#/artifacts/browse/tree/General/libs-milestone原创 2019-06-21 17:48:15 · 553 阅读 · 0 评论 -
EXCEPTION_ACCESS_VIOLATION (0xc0000005)连接数据库时的异常信息
错误信息如下:## A fatal error has been detected by the Java Runtime Environment:## EXCEPTION_ACCESS_VIOLATION (0xc0000005) at pc=0x000000006ff2d133, pid=11372, tid=8064## JRE version: Java(TM) SE Ru...原创 2019-03-27 11:30:53 · 11803 阅读 · 0 评论 -
Java中日期的LocalDate类型转化成String类型
LocalDate reportOfDate = this.reportDate.getValue(); reportOfDate的日期格式是"YYYY-MM-DD",只需要用toString()就可以转化成字符串类型 String reportDateStr = reportOfDate.toString() 如果需要的日期格式是"YYYYMMDD",用replace()就...原创 2018-10-19 14:34:29 · 16414 阅读 · 0 评论 -
Maven项目报错:org.apache.maven.archiver.MavenArchiver.getManifest
新建的maven项目,在pom.xml中的第一行出现以下错误org.apache.maven.archiver.MavenArchiver.getManifest(org.apache.maven.project.MavenProject, org.apache.maven.archiver.MavenArchiveConfiguration)解决办法 is as follow:1、H...原创 2018-08-30 14:29:00 · 615 阅读 · 0 评论 -
基于Intelli J IDE的Spring Boot 环境搭建
一 Spring Boot的介绍Spring Boot是一个全新的框架,是用来简化新Spring应用的初始搭建以及开发过程。该框架使用了特定的方式来进行配置,从而使开发人员不再需要定义样板化的配置。6个特点 :1. 创建独立的Spring应用程序2. 嵌入的Tomcat,无需部署WAR文件3. 简化Maven配置4. 自动配置Spring5. 提供生产就绪型功能,如指标...翻译 2018-08-12 15:44:24 · 1515 阅读 · 0 评论 -
新建的Maven项目中找不到src/main/java问题的解决方案
如果你新建的Maven项目没有包src/main/java和src/test/java,千万不要着急直接去创建这2个包,需要在Bulid Path->Configure Bulid Path ->Source中remove这2个missing的包再去添加这2个包 ...原创 2018-08-10 17:06:45 · 1750 阅读 · 0 评论